The NMCI Board of Directors Appoints Maria Morukian as Executive Director
Washington, DC – March 27, 2009
The Board of Directors of the National MultiCultural Institute (NMCI) is pleased to announce that Maria Morukian has been appointed to serve as the Executive Director by a unanimous vote.
Ms. Morukian is the former Director of Training and Consulting for the National MultiCultural Institute and has been with the organization since 2005. She will oversee NMCI’s major program areas – Organizational Consulting and Training, Conferences, NMCI Publications and Leading Edge Projects.
Prior to joining NMCI, Maria was the Director of Office Operations for Foreign Reports, Inc., a private international consulting firm in D.C. Ms. Morukian earned her M.A. in International Communication from American University, and a dual B.A. in Organizational Studies and Spanish from the University of Michigan. She studied at the Instituto Superior de Relaciones Internactionales in Havana, Cuba, as well at Saint Louis University in Madrid, Spain. She also earned her TESOL certificate to teach English as a second language from Oxford House College in Barcelona, Spain.
Ms. Morukian currently serves as an adjunct faculty at George Washington University’s School of International Education, teaching graduate courses on Designing Cross-Cultural Training Programs. She serves as the Co-Executive Coordinator for the D.C. Chapter of the Society for Intercultural Education, Training and Research (SIETAR-DC), and is an active member in the American Society for Training and Development (ASTD).
